How they compare
Brunei currently reports 56.31 against 53.45 in Maldives, a difference of 2.86.
That makes Brunei's figure about 1.1 times Maldives's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 18 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Maldives ahead.
Brunei ranks 106th and Maldives ranks 109th of 178 countries.
Maldives has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
